DEP Accepting Comments on Proposed Springs Restoration Funding Projects for Fiscal Year 2022-23

The Florida Department of Environmental Protection (DEP) is accepting comments on the springs restoration projects under consideration for funding in FY 2022-23.

DEP solicited project proposals aimed at identifying and implementing projects that protect the quality and quantity of water from springs.

A total of 29 projects were submitted, and as part of DEP’s review, the department is accepting comments from stakeholders through June 30, 2022.

Public comments must be submitted using the springs public comment form. The form is limited to 250 words; however, separate comment documents may be attached.

Following the comment period, DEP will carefully review and consider all comments received before making final project selections. Final selections will be posted on Protecting Florida Together.

About the Florida Department of Environmental Protection

The Florida Department of Environmental Protection is the state’s principal environmental agency, created to protect, conserve and manage Florida’s environment and natural resources. The department enforces federal and state environmental laws, protects Florida’s air and water quality, cleans up pollution, regulates solid waste management, promotes pollution prevention and acquires environmentally sensitive lands for preservation. The agency also maintains a statewide system of parks, trails and aquatic preserves.
